Why 100kW Lithium Batteries Are Dominating Energy Storage
Europe's energy landscape is transforming rapidly. With electricity prices soaring 40% in Germany since 2021 (Eurostat), businesses are turning to lithium solutions as economic safeguards. The 100kW capacity hits the sweet spot—large enough for factories yet modular for SMEs. Unlike traditional lead-acid systems, these batteries deliver:
- 90%+ round-trip efficiency (vs. 70-80% for alternatives)
- 10,000+ charge cycles with <5% annual degradation
- 50% smaller footprint than equivalent nickel-based systems

Anatomy of 100kW Lithium Battery Pricing
Current market rates for commercial-grade 100kW systems range €45,000-€75,000. But why the variance? Let's dissect the components:
- Cells (50-60% of cost): LFP (Lithium Iron Phosphate) dominates at €110-€130/kWh due to safety and longevity
- BMS & Thermal Management (15-20%): Critical for safety and cycle life
- Installation & Commissioning (10-15%): Often overlooked in initial quotes
- Certifications (5-8%): UN38.3, CE, and local grid compliance
The European Premium Explained
You'll pay 10-15% more than global averages—and rightly so. EU regulations mandate rigorous safety testing and recyclability protocols. As noted in a IRENA report, these standards prevent the €200,000+ liability incidents seen in unregulated markets.
Real-World Impact: A German Manufacturing Success Story
Let's examine Bavaria Motorwerke's 2023 installation—a benchmark for ROI calculation:
- System: 100kW/275kWh BYD Battery-Box Premium
- Price Point: €68,500 (including smart grid integration)
- Savings Achieved:
- €18,200/year from peak shaving
- €9,500/year from frequency regulation
- 27% reduction in grid dependency
"The system paid for itself in 4.1 years," notes CFO Anika Weber. "But the real win was uninterrupted production during the 2023 grid instability—that saved us €350,000 in potential losses."
3 Proven Strategies to Maximize Your Battery Investment
Based on 120+ European deployments, here's how savvy buyers optimize:
- Demand Timing: Order during Q1—manufacturers offer 5-7% discounts pre-summer peak
- Tiered Procurement: Phase installations to leverage falling prices (8% annual decline forecast through 2026 per BloombergNEF)
- Hybrid Financing: Utilize Italy's 110% Superbonus or France's Éco-énergie tertiaire
When to Consider Alternatives
While lithium dominates, flow batteries become viable at 8+ hour discharge needs. For a 100kW/800kWh system, vanadium solutions compete at €72,000-€80,000.
Where 100kW Lithium Battery Prices Are Heading Next
Raw material costs tell a compelling story. Lithium carbonate prices dropped 60% from 2022 peaks (Benchmark Minerals), yet European prices lag due to:
- New CBAM carbon tariffs on imported cells (effective 2026)
- Localization incentives boosting EU-made systems
- Solid-state prototypes entering testing (2025-2027 horizon)
Our projection? Entry-level 100kW systems will hit €39,000 by 2025, while premium AI-optimized versions command 20% premiums.
Your Burning Questions Answered
"Can I retrofit my existing lead-acid system?"
Technically yes—but BMS incompatibilities often make full replacement more economical. We've seen retrofit costs exceed new installations by 15% in 3 of 4 cases.
"What's the true lifespan difference?"
Where lead-acid requires replacement at 6-8 years, quality lithium systems now guarantee 12-year performance with 70% capacity retention—effectually halving your lifetime kWh cost.
